diff options
author | Jenkins <jenkins@review.openstack.org> | 2017-03-09 11:51:28 +0000 |
---|---|---|
committer | Gerrit Code Review <review@openstack.org> | 2017-03-09 11:51:28 +0000 |
commit | 89fbbf12ca953b1c246b8b9ec2022d88245fdf36 (patch) | |
tree | 869aa58cb1db4d0486741ab172e929d1138adf51 /docker/firstboot/setup_docker_host.sh | |
parent | 09af40f5dbbdd335005640b538ed043dda75e77b (diff) | |
parent | 46b5911a150aa0ce89629c3058e3ad65b2d98684 (diff) |
Merge "Enable Docker service for Compute role"
Diffstat (limited to 'docker/firstboot/setup_docker_host.sh')
-rwxr-xr-x | docker/firstboot/setup_docker_host.sh | 24 |
1 files changed, 3 insertions, 21 deletions
diff --git a/docker/firstboot/setup_docker_host.sh b/docker/firstboot/setup_docker_host.sh index b2287e91..8b4c6a03 100755 --- a/docker/firstboot/setup_docker_host.sh +++ b/docker/firstboot/setup_docker_host.sh @@ -1,26 +1,8 @@ #!/bin/bash set -eux -# TODO This would be better in puppet +# This file contains setup steps that can't be or have not yet been moved to +# puppet -# TODO remove this when built image includes docker -if [ ! -f "/usr/bin/docker" ]; then - yum -y install docker -fi - -# NOTE(mandre) $docker_namespace_is_registry is not a bash variable but is -# a place holder for text replacement done via heat -if [ "$docker_namespace_is_registry" = "True" ]; then - /usr/bin/systemctl stop docker.service - # if namespace is used with local registry, trim all namespacing - trim_var=$docker_registry - registry_host="${trim_var%%/*}" - /bin/sed -i -r "s/^[# ]*INSECURE_REGISTRY *=.+$/INSECURE_REGISTRY='--insecure-registry $registry_host'/" /etc/sysconfig/docker -fi - -# enable and start docker -/usr/bin/systemctl enable docker.service -/usr/bin/systemctl start docker.service - -# Disable libvirtd +# Disable libvirtd since it conflicts with nova_libvirt container /usr/bin/systemctl disable libvirtd.service /usr/bin/systemctl stop libvirtd.service |